Energy Tech Startups
collide.
81 episodes
1 month ago
They say everything's bigger in Texas, including climate change. That's why Houston is leading the energy transition. Here in H-Town, the fourth largest city in the United States, entrepreneurs from across Texas and around the world are gathering to work with titans of industry to build the technology that will reduce emissions and power a low carbon future. Welcome to Energy Tech Startups with Nada Ahmed and Jason Ethier. We sit down with those change makers and wildcatters who are solving the toughest energy challenges with trillions of dollars on the line. We dig into how Houston will bring technology to market on a massive scale. Join us as we talk with the leaders of the energy capital of the world as they show us how the energy transition gets done.

Houston’s Bold Plan to Lead U.S. Manufacturing

Energy storage isn’t just about batteries, it’s about reshaping the future of American manufacturing, and Mush Khan knows it firsthand. From running supply chains in China to now building Alchemy Industrial from the ground up, Mush breaks down how storing energy is a lot like caching data, why the U.S. needs to get serious about reshoring, and how Houston could become the next hub for advanced manufacturing. He also gets real about the role of education, talent, and tech like AI in bringing industrial innovation back home. It’s a mix of big ideas, practical insight, and one guy’s mission to build smarter from the ground up.
